COURSE DESCRIPTION: Exploring the Box
Join me for an exciting exploration of key ZB skills - understanding The Blue Line and the Box. In this class we will deepen our appreciation of the Blue Line and the Box, and explore the power and potential of landing fulcrums in different parts of the box, from light to hedonic. We will refresh our skills with the Half Moon Vector and the Dorsal Hinge to the SI joints evaluations and fulcrums. My hope is to get you more confident with the beginning of the Core Zero Balancing protocol.

In general,
Core ZB: Advancing Skills Day classes enhance the process of learning Zero Balancing, sharpen your skills, especially if you have not taken courses recently, and connect with other ZB practitioners. Student questions help shape the lessons, and the format may include presentations, demonstrations, touch feedback and session swaps. All of the students have taken at least Core ZB I


You will have the opportunity to explore: 

  • Deeper embodiment of Zero Balancing principles
  • Refining your Zero Balancing touch skills of touching energy and structure at Interface 
  • Practicing portions of the ZB protocol with greater awareness and understanding 
  • Enhancing body mechanics and position for the half moon vector
  • Feeling the power of the pause
  • Fine-tuning ZB evaluations and fulcrums for the lower body
  • Giving and receiving work from the instructor and other students
